Vue Storefront Raises $20M in Equity Funding

Vue Storefront

Vue Storefront, a San Francisco, CA and Warsaw, Poland-based Frontend as a Service company delivering custom storefronts, raised $20M in Equity funding.

The round was led by Felix Capital, with participation from Philippe Corrot, Nagi Letaifa, Creandum, Earlybird and SquareOne.

The company intends to use the funds to continue on its growth trajectory, scale up the teams and product, and expand internationally. 

Led by Patrick Friday, co-founder and CEO, Tim Drijvers, CTO, Gordana Vuckovic, CRO, Bart Roszkowski, co-founder and COO and Filip Rakowski, co-founder and CDXO, Vue Storefront is a Frontend as a Service platform that delivers custom storefronts. In conjunction with the funding, Julien Codorniou, who joined Felix Capital last year from Facebook, will join Vue Storefront’s board of directors.Vue Storefront is now being used to power the online stores of over 2,200 retailers and merchants across the globe, including Orgill, Tally Weijl and Zenni. The company scaled globally with over 100 people in 10 countries.

In the last 12 months, Vue Storefront has added customers like Berlin Brand Group, Zenith Watches and Zadig & Voltaire with more than 50% of its pipeline coming from the US enterprise market.
